The Queensland Challenge
From December to March, Queensland growers face a perfect storm of risks:
- Intense UV radiation can scorch foliage and damage fruit.
- Sudden downpours and hail bring physical crop damage and disease pressure.
- Soaring humidity promotes fungal outbreaks and pest infestations.
Even with the best open-field management, these conditions can undo months of careful planning and investment.
What is Protected Cropping?
Protected cropping is growing plants under structures such as shadehouses or greenhouses. These purpose-built systems use quality materials, like high-grade shadecloth, durable steel framing, and tailored ventilation, to create a stable microclimate, no matter what’s happening outside.
Key Risk-Reduction Benefits
- Temperature & Sun Management
Shade structures reduce the intensity of Queensland’s blistering sun, protecting plants from leaf burn and fruit sunscald. This keeps crops healthier and increases their price. - Storm and Hail Protection
With strong framing and reinforced shadecloth, a well-designed shadehouse acts as a shield against hail, strong winds, and torrential rain, preventing damage and crop loss. - Improved Pest and Disease Control
By reducing wind-driven spores and providing controlled ventilation, protected systems help lower the spread of fungal diseases. - Consistent Yields & Quality
Stability equals reliability. Crops grown in a protected environment experience less shocks, resulting in more predictable yields and consistent quality.
